Question 7 ArYigfferenced (2)
When is an ARIMA(1,1,0) model appropriate for a time series?
A) When the ACF decays to 0 slowly and the PACF does not decay to 0
B) When the PACF decays to 0 slowly and the ACF does not decay to 0
C) When the PACF decays to 0 quickly and the ACF cuts off sharply after one non-zero spike
D) When the ACF decays to 0 quickly and the PACF cuts off sharply after one non-zero spike
E) When the ACF decays to 0 slowly and the PACF cuts off sharply after one non-zero spike
